L’Oréal Patents Makeup Kit

US Patent No. 10,828,247 B2 ( Guillaume Kergosien); L’Oréal, Paris, has been awarded a US patent for a kit for make-up and/or care of nails and/or false nails. It entails a transparent composition C1 consisting of one film-forming polymer and a volatile solvent S1 selected from the group of consisting of C5-C12 alkanes, with the solvent S1 being able to solubilize the film-forming polymer of the composition C1. The film-forming polymer is insoluble in acetone, methyl acetate, and ethyl acetate, and wherein said one film-forming polymer is selected from the group of polyureas, polyurethanes, silicone resins, aliphatic hydrocarbon polymers, and cycloaliphatic hydrocarbon polymers. It contains a make-up removal composition C2 comprising at least one volatile solvent S2 selected from the group consisting of C2-C5 alcohols, C5-C12 alkanes, and mixtures thereof, said solvent S2 being able to solubilize the film-forming polymer of the composition C1.
